Procuring Success
Finding and onboarding new suppliers is a time-consuming process for procurement staff. Dun & Bradstreet has partnered with IBM to apply artificial intelligence to the process, enabling staff to query its databases in plain English to find suppliers who fit the criteria they need. The result is a simpler, faster process that is saving companies time and money.

Marketing the Grammys With AI
It’s impossible for fans to have too much information about their favorite artists — which presented a serious challenge to the Recording Academy’s editorial team as nearly 900 artists are nominated for Grammys in almost 100 categories. After partnering with IBM, the small editorial team was able to scale the volume of their work — serving up timely, relevant content to millions of fans across multiple channels.

EDGE3: Athletic Intelligence & Artificial Intelligence
Former NFL running back Kenyon Rasheed and his partners at EDGE3.ai are creating a product that may revolutionize college football programs nationwide. It compares the performance of high school players to their counterparts in college, using predictive analytics to project how well they’ll perform in college football programs. It also helps high school players identify at which colleges they’re most likely to get an offer. They’re using IBM technology to help ingest reams of unstructured data, govern disclosure of that information and create natural language interfaces for players to query the data.
